How about matching up a Bullhead in a collection with the same movement fitted . . .

Nov 19, 2020,19:18 PM
 

. . . to a DeVille?



[watch & photo credit: Pierre]

Ref 146.017, contemporary with the Bullhead, equally uncommon, but curiously not as sought after by collectors.  Perhaps there were more made, but these are almost as difficult to find as Bullheads.
